Mary Dean Brewer Women of Distinction On the evening of March11th GSESC gathered in exquisite style to celebrate the 2017 Women of Distinction gala at SiMT in Florence, SC. The evening presented with a tasty and beautiful spread of heavy hors d'oeuvres. There was a lovely and lively crowd in attendance and a chance to hear each of the honorees’ own stories. Girl Scouts of Eastern SC also awarded the Mary Dean Brewer scholarship. Unique and fine items up for auction topped off the event perfectly. The 2017 honorees are: Amanda Bruorton of Myrtle Beach, Tressa Gardner of Darlington, Mary Jeffries of Elloree, Nancy Mace of Charleston, Karen Ryan of Hilton Head, SC. Congratulations to all the 2017 Mary Dean Brewer Women of Distinction honorees. Bill Yonce was an incredibly entertaining auctioneer for the night and Bill Pickle brought a celebrity presence with his one-on-one Facebook Live camera interviews with each of the honorees on the red carpet.

Legislative Page Program March 6-9, 2017 Columbia, SC The South Carolina Girl Scout Honorary Legislative Page Program is an opportunity for Girl Scouts in high school to investigate how our government works. Girls who participate in the South Carolina Honorary Legislative Page Program spend three days working as a Page at the Statehouse in Columbia, SC. This working experience is supplemented with Leadership Journey activities and training on legislative protocol and procedure. They also get a chance to work and network with Girl Scouts throughout South Carolina.

Pictured above: Girl Scouts of both SC councils (Mountains to Midlands and Eastern SC) with their dinner speaker, Senator Katrina Shealy at the kickoff dinner for the Honorary Legislative Page Program in Columbia, SC, March 2017.

Women new to the SC Senate and House are pinned by SC Girl Scouts with their honorary “Troop 912” pins. This is done every year during Page Week.
